您好,歡迎訪問上海聚搜信息技術有限公司官方網站!

谷歌云代理商:谷歌云Spot虛擬機如何為開發者提供靈活的計算資源?

時間:2025-08-14 02:06:02 點擊:次

谷歌云Spot虛擬機如何為開發者提供靈活的計算資源

什么是谷歌云Spot虛擬機?

谷歌云Spot虛擬機是谷歌云提供的一種低成本計算資源解決方案,它允許開發者在不需要長期占用計算資源時,以折扣價格使用閑置的云計算能力。與常規虛擬機相比,Spot虛擬機的價格顯著降低,但同時可能因資源需求變化而被回收。這種模式非常適合可中斷的計算任務,幫助開發者以經濟高效的方式運行批處理作業、數據分析、測試環境等。

成本優化的最佳選擇

谷歌云Spot虛擬機最大的優勢在于成本效益。相較于按需實例,Spot虛擬機的價格通常可降低70%-90%,大幅降低開發者在計算資源上的支出。尤其適合預算有限但需要大量計算資源的場景,如機器學習訓練、大規模數據處理任務等。開發者可以靈活地調整計算規模,在不影響業務的情況下優化成本。

靈活性與可擴展性

谷歌云Spot虛擬機的一大優勢是靈活性與可擴展性。開發者可以根據需求隨時啟動或終止Spot實例,無須長期綁定資源。谷歌云在全球擁有龐大的基礎設施網絡,能夠快速提供計算資源,滿足突發性需求。同時,Spot實例可以和其他谷歌云服務無縫集成,如Google Kubernetes Engine(GKE)和BigQuery,進一步優化資源利用率。

支持多種工作負載

Spot虛擬機不僅適用于批處理任務,還能支持多種計算密集型工作負載。例如,在機器學習訓練中,Spot虛擬機可以以較低成本運行長時間的訓練任務,即使被中斷也可以通過檢查點恢復。此外,軟件開發團隊可以利用Spot虛擬機作為CI/CD流水線的一部分,降低測試環境的成本。無論是AI/ML、大數據分析,還是Web應用后端,Spot虛擬機都能提供高性價比的解決方案。

高可用性與容錯機制

雖然Spot虛擬機可能會因資源回收而中斷,但谷歌云提供了多種方法來提高應用的可用性。開發者可以結合自動伸縮組(Auto Scaling Groups)和搶占式實例容忍策略,確保計算任務的連續性。同時,谷歌云的高性能網絡和分布式存儲(如Google Persistent Disk)可以確保數據在任務重啟后可快速恢復。這些機制使得Spot虛擬機不僅能節省成本,還能保持較高的可靠性。

與其他谷歌云服務的無縫集成

谷歌云的生態系統優勢使Spot虛擬機更具競爭力。它可以輕松與Google Kubernetes Engine(GKE)、Cloud Functions、Cloud Storage等服務集成,形成完整的計算解決方案。例如,在GKE中使用Spot虛擬機節點池,可以顯著降低Kubernetes集群的運行成本。此外,Cloud MonitORIng和Logging等工具可以幫助開發者實時監控Spot實例的運行狀態,確保任務順利完成。

總結

谷歌云Spot虛擬機為開發者提供了一種極具吸引力的計算資源選擇,不僅大幅降低成本,還具備高度的靈活性和可擴展性。無論是批處理任務、機器學習訓練,還是測試環境,Spot虛擬機都能以經濟高效的方式滿足需求。結合谷歌云強大的全球基礎設施和豐富的云服務生態系統,開發者能夠更高效地管理計算資源,專注于創新而非運維。對于希望優化成本但又不愿犧牲計算能力的團隊來說,谷歌云Spot虛擬機無疑是一個理想的選擇。

阿里云優惠券領取
騰訊云優惠券領取

熱門文章更多>

QQ在線咨詢
售前咨詢熱線
133-2199-9693
售后咨詢熱線
4008-020-360

微信掃一掃

加客服咨詢